The energy landscape theory of protein folding argues that three-dimensionally connected globular proteins must fold along a landscape that is funneled to the native state [ 28, 43 ]. In contrast, the one-dimensionality of repeat proteins weakens this necessity [ 44 ].

WebFeb 1, 2004 · The global landscape topography is determined by evolution. Evolution works on a rather crude energy scale, making sure that folding landscapes are robust and funnel like. Disallowed mutations may cost as much as 10 k B T. The choice of detailed folding mechanism occurs at a much finer energy scale, a little larger than the thermal fluctuations.
